Bodies of Israeli hostages were retrieved from Gaza tunnel, military says
The bodies of five Israeli hostages retrieved this week from the Gaza Strip had been held in a tunnel deep underground, Israel's military said on Thursday. The retrieval operation was carried out using intelligence gathered and analyzed in recent weeks, said military spokesperson Rear Admiral Daniel Hagari. It took place "in the heart" of the city of Khan Younis, where Israeli forces returned to operate this week, he said.

Australian coach under fire at Paris Olympics after saying he's pulling for South Korean swimmer
An Australian swimming coach came under fire from his own team on Thursday after saying was pulling for a South Korean athlete to beat his country's medal contenders at the Olympics. Head coach Rohan Taylor called the comments by Michael Palfrey “un-Australian” and said he might be sent home before the swimming competition, which begins Saturday at La Defense Arena in the western Paris suburbs.
